No, it's not part of the issue we are going to look at. We just had a major hearing on what's called broadcast distribution undertaking, which is cable and satellite. We established the rules and we said this is the minimum you have to carry. On the other hand, there are various ways you can receive your signal nowadays. Obviously, you can receive it by satellite or by the cable provider. You can get it over the telephone wires in some areas. This is going to continue to increase.
The cable companies also have considerable challenges ahead of them. We established the minimum rules for cable companies, telling them that's what they have to do, and especially, they cannot discriminate on who they carry and what...etc. But basically, this is a free market, and they can operate it as they see fit. Customers will vote with their feet. If you charge too much, they just won't subscribe to you.
